Multi-Lockit™ for Large Openings hold round or flat cables and have a large mounting hole to allow passage of plugs or bulky assemblies during installation. Their five locking steps accommodate a wide range of chassis thicknesses. Their low profile head satisfies design aesthetics.

Features and Benefits

Features and Benefits

N/A
  • Assembly friendly. Independent of insertion into the panel, Multi-Lockit™ for Large Openings self-lock onto the cable. This enables pre-assembly offline for final assembly at lower cost.
  • Protect the lifeline of your electric/electronic products by absorbing the forces of push and pull that may be exerted on the flexible power cord.
  • Large mounting hole design allows passage of plugs or bulky assemblies during Lockit™„¢ installation.
  • Lockit™ hold so well they pass the UL pull-out test requirements with or without panel support.
  • Fingertip pressure snaps the Lockit™ into the mounting hole.
  • ST-101A is designed to be installed in a "U" shape chassis slot. Securely anchors, insulates, and protects cables at panel entry point. Slim head profile makes Lockit™ design-specific.
